Block Wall Replacement in Fairfield County, CT
Block wall replacement services involve removing and rebuilding existing block walls that have become damaged, deteriorated, or no longer meet property needs. These projects typically include replacing retaining walls, boundary walls, or decorative garden walls made from concrete or cinder blocks. Homeowners often seek this service when their current walls show signs of cracking, leaning, or crumbling, or when aesthetic upgrades are desired to improve curb appeal and property value. Understanding the extent of damage, the type of blocks used, and the desired final appearance are common considerations before requesting wall replacement.
Property owners should be aware that block wall replacement can involve excavation, removal of the existing structure, and careful rebuilding to ensure stability and longevity. It’s important to consider factors such as soil conditions, drainage, and local building codes to ensure proper installation. Clarifying the scope of work, including whether the project involves partial or complete replacement, can help in planning and decision-making. Proper planning ensures that the new wall will serve its intended function and withstand the elements over time.

Block Wall Replacement Questions
What are common reasons to replace a block wall? Block walls may need replacement due to structural damage, cracks, or deterioration over time that affect stability and appearance.
How can I tell if my block wall needs replacement? Signs include large cracks, leaning, crumbling mortar, or water damage that cannot be repaired effectively.
What types of projects typically involve block wall replacement? Projects often include replacing damaged retaining walls, boundary walls, or decorative garden walls that have become unsafe or unsightly.
What should property owners consider before replacing a block wall? Consider the wall’s condition, purpose, and any local regulations or permits required for replacement projects.
